Ford Focus and C-Max not starting due to engine ECU fault.

Engine ECU Ford Focus and CMax

Common non-starting problem for Ford Focus (Mk III) and Ford C-Max (Mk II) vehicle ranges fitted with this Delphi engine ECU.

 

Intermittent cutting out and failure to restart symptoms can be a sure sign that this engine ECU is developing an internal malfunction, over time this will lead to a permanent no start problem for the Ford Focus and C-Max range.

 

Having the engine management light illuminated or ‘Engine Malfunction’ message on dash may lead you to have the vehicle scanned diagnostically. A myriad of fault codes may be found for sensor reference voltages, power relay and processor faults. Often when the fault worsens into a permanent no-start issue you will find that communications to the engine management system is not possible.

 

You may have been told that you now need an expensive new replacement engine ECU, however this will also require coding to the vehicle at an extra expense.

Common Failure symptoms:

(Symptoms may be intermittent or permanent)

  • Cutting out
  • Not running / none start
  • Engine management light (EML) illuminated
  • ‘Engine Malfunction’ message on dash
  • Will not crank
  • No communication to ECU

Common fault codes:

  • P0194 – Fuel Pressure Sensor Intermittent
  • P068A – ECM/PCM Power Relay De-Energised – Too Early
  • U0100 – Lost Communication With PCM
  • U0401 – Invalid Data From PCM
  • P0606 – PCM Processor
  • P060C – PCM Processor Performance
  • P0194 – Rail Pressure Sensor Malfunction
  • P0072 – Ambient Air Pressure Sensor Signal Too Low
  • P06A6 – Sensor Reference Voltage A Malfunction
  • P06A7 – Sensor Reference Voltage B Malfunction
  • P06A8 – Sensor Reference Voltage C Malfunction
  • P2452 – Exhaust Gas Differential Pressure Sensor Malfunction
  • P042A – Exhaust Gas Temperature Sensor 2 Malfunction

 

Affected Vehicles:

  • Focus (Mk III) 2011-2015
  • C-Max (Mk II) 2010-2015
  • Galaxy (Mk III) 2010-2015
  • S-Max (Facelift) 2010-2015
  • Mondeo (Mk IV) 2007-2015
  • Kuga (Mk II) 2010-2015
